    Quick Claim Deed Dispute
    I signed a quick claim deed to my my ex husband for a piece of property in 1995. He never filed it so the tax bill was still coming in my name. After 5 years of non payment of taxes the state was going to take from me so I paid the taxes and have been to this day. My ex husband filed the quick claim in April 2008 an I un knowingly quick claimed it to my grandson in Oct 2008. So who owns the property now? If it is my Ex husband can I try to get the propoerty from him he never paid taxes on it. And what about the notary being expired, will the state still accept that document?

    Your ex-husband owns the property. You can't get the property back from him just because you paid the taxes but you can file a lawsuit against him for the amount of taxes you paid from the date you quit claimed the property to him. But stop paying the taxes!
